9 answers
Updated
830 views
[Advice to Career Computer Science students] Should I start as a developer or an operational support in a technology company.
As an operational support intern, I began to wonder whether I should convert to full time and stay in the same team (operation support) or request a team change and become a developer instead? One of my main concerns is which starting point will be most beneficial to my future professional progress. Aside from these two positions, any other suggestions for roles are appreciated.
9 answers
Updated
Chiranjib’s Answer
Operational support and developer roles require different skills. So, if you think you can switch right away from operational support to development that may not be feasible or wise. I suggest that you take a piece of paper and jot down points you think would be needed to play the role of operational support versus that of a developer.
A developer would usually need a higher level of skills. If you think you have it, go for it. Personally, I find the developer profile more lucrative than operational support, but that's just me. My reasoning is, that at the end of the day I would get to contribute to product development. But it's just me.
Give this a thought. Please do not rush in your decision.
A developer would usually need a higher level of skills. If you think you have it, go for it. Personally, I find the developer profile more lucrative than operational support, but that's just me. My reasoning is, that at the end of the day I would get to contribute to product development. But it's just me.
Give this a thought. Please do not rush in your decision.
Updated
Shantanurao’s Answer
You are not alone my friend! There a lot of College Grads who face this. I would suggest you try analyzing the job you are at and the job you think you want to do, Basically make a pros and cons list for both of them. In the process I am pretty sure you will have your answer
Updated
Dee’s Answer
It definitely depends on your interests. Are you better at being behind the scenes creating or up front working with people? If you are a social person who likes to interact with people, you can satisfy the itch for some IT development while at the same time helping, supporting and engaging others to ensure they get what they need.
Updated
Taris’s Answer
I will try to add up on top of all the previous answers with a different perspective. In general, in junior positions, developers make more money than tech support. Nowadays, corporate demand for developers is super high, so there's a lot more opportunities in development than in support.
Having said that, developer roles requires a lot of programming (obviously) but analytical and logic skills, and the ability to breakdown complex problems in smaller units usually make a good developer. On the support side, you'll be requested to have a lot of problem-solving, and depending on the role, soft skills as well (if you're facing end-customers).
Having said that, developer roles requires a lot of programming (obviously) but analytical and logic skills, and the ability to breakdown complex problems in smaller units usually make a good developer. On the support side, you'll be requested to have a lot of problem-solving, and depending on the role, soft skills as well (if you're facing end-customers).
James Constantine Frangos
Consultant Dietitian & Software Developer since 1972 => Nutrition Education => Health & Longevity => Self-Actualization.
6175
Answers
Gold Coast, Queensland, Australia
Updated
James Constantine’s Answer
Hi David,
If possible, I'd suggest you dive into studying coding language textbooks up to a doctoral level. Maintaining a healthy diet and hydration will certainly boost your productivity in coding. I've been immersed in this field since 1972. It's quite common to take breaks, but I always strive to commit 100 hours per week to coding.
Artificial Intelligence is set to revolutionize the code development landscape. However, it's crucial that it's properly regulated by the authorities and those responsible for public policy.
Indeed, AI can significantly enhance your skills and income potential. If you have a knack for development, I'd recommend leveraging AI. PDFDRIVE is a great platform where you can download programming e-books for free.
Take care,
Jim.
If possible, I'd suggest you dive into studying coding language textbooks up to a doctoral level. Maintaining a healthy diet and hydration will certainly boost your productivity in coding. I've been immersed in this field since 1972. It's quite common to take breaks, but I always strive to commit 100 hours per week to coding.
Artificial Intelligence is set to revolutionize the code development landscape. However, it's crucial that it's properly regulated by the authorities and those responsible for public policy.
Indeed, AI can significantly enhance your skills and income potential. If you have a knack for development, I'd recommend leveraging AI. PDFDRIVE is a great platform where you can download programming e-books for free.
Take care,
Jim.
Updated
Lili’s Answer
Depends on your interest. Yes developer is more individual contributor and operation needs more social connect, but when you talk about future, it will be your interest that leads you to overcome all the difficulties and frustration you may encountered during work.
Thank you so much for answering!
David
Updated
Mahadev’s Answer
Developer or Tester. You should switch to the respective one based on your current skills. Growth is based on your commitment and progress.
Continuous learning and innovations help progress better in DEV/TEST Roles.
Continuous learning and innovations help progress better in DEV/TEST Roles.
Updated
PK’s Answer
I will suggest go for developer option, you will have better career in future.
Hi PK, could you provide some more explanation for the Student to help them understand why they should do this?
Alexandra Carpenter, Admin
Being developer, you have better learning opportunities for new technologies, faster career growth and financial rewards than operational support.
PK Gupta
Updated
robin’s Answer
Many people will start in support and move their careers into other areas of computing. Look at the programming languages and techniques used in development - check the internet for information and read some books from your local library on software development. Even reading blogs will familiarise you with the terms used. You will need to show a genuine interest in the subject and look for courses or companies willing to give on-the-job training.
Delete Comment
Flag Comment